Step 7: Registering with the Splitgate assignment service. External plugins that request experiment assignments from Splitgate must declare each experiment slug in their manifest and handle the case where Splitgate returns a null bucket. Assignment calls are idempotent per session, so cache the response locally rather than re-querying. Before Splitgate will accept traffic from your plugin, the Harrowell review team must approve your manifest, and every assignment request must be signed. Sign your requests using the key provided below.

deploy key for kahag-kagaf: bky9_uLYdkfG6Z

## v2.8.1 — Orphan Sweeper

The sweeper in Dustbin now actually deletes orphaned volumes instead of just logging them and feeling bad. We added a dry-run flag, so future you can sanity-check before nuking anything. Sweep interval moved to config (default 6h). If the sweeper misbehaves, check the tombstone cache first — it lies sometimes. Questions about this change go to the person below.

approver of hahaf-hahaf = Druion Druius Kasax Eliox

# Wavelet Preview Service — Environments

Quick refresher for the sync: Wavelet renders waveform previews for uploaded audio and we run three environments — dev, staging, and prod. Dev uses a tiny render pool and fake storage, so don't judge performance there. Staging mirrors prod's codec matrix but caps clips at two minutes. Prod autoscales on queue depth and is the only env with the CDN in front. If you're debugging render weirdness, check env config first. Staging currently runs with these values.

service settings:
ralael:
  pin: 7453
  tenant: zorath
  seal: seal_087806e4
  metrics_host: metrics.ralael.paliqworks.example
  standby_team: fraath
  escalation: praok-istiel
  nonce: 10e083